So, what exactly is eps 100? eps 100, short for expanded polystyrene, is a lightweight and rigid foam material that is commonly used in packaging, insulation, and construction. It is made by expanding polystyrene beads with steam and then molding them into the desired shape. eps 100 has excellent thermal insulation properties, making it ideal for keeping products and buildings at a stable temperature. It is also moisture-resistant, making it a durable and long-lasting material.

One of the key benefits of eps 100 is its versatility. It can be molded into a wide variety of shapes and sizes, making it ideal for a range of applications. In the packaging industry, eps 100 is commonly used to protect fragile items during shipping and storage. Its lightweight nature helps to reduce shipping costs, while its shock-absorbing properties keep products safe during transit. In the construction industry, eps 100 is used as insulation in walls, roofs, and foundations to help regulate temperature and reduce energy costs. Its moisture-resistant properties make it a popular choice for outdoor applications as well.

Another advantage of eps 100 is its affordability. Compared to other insulation materials, eps 100 is relatively inexpensive, making it a cost-effective option for many projects. Its lightweight nature also helps to reduce labor costs during installation, as it is easy to handle and transport.
